Rajasthan Monsoon Road Trip
When people think of Rajasthan, endless sand dunes, scorching summers, and magnificent forts usually come to mind. Surprisingly, the monsoon season transforms this royal state into a completely different destination. From July to September, light showers paint the Aravalli Hills in lush green, waterfalls begin flowing, lakes overflow with fresh rainwater, and centuries-old forts emerge from drifting clouds like scenes from a historical movie. This dramatic seasonal change creates one of India’s most underrated road trip experiences.
Driving through Rajasthan during the rainy season allows travelers to witness landscapes that remain hidden for most of the year. The roads connecting cities such as Jodhpur, Udaipur, Mount Abu, Kumbhalgarh, Bundi, and Pushkar become incredibly scenic, offering breathtaking viewpoints every few kilometers.

Why a Road Trip to Rajasthan in Monsoon is the Perfect Idea?
Many travelers believe Rajasthan should only be visited during winter, but seasoned road trippers know that the monsoon reveals a completely different side of the state. The first rainfall brings massive relief from the summer heat, lowering daytime temperatures significantly across southern and eastern Rajasthan.
- Beat the Crowds: Popular destinations like Kumbhalgarh Fort and Pushkar Lake are far less crowded than during the peak winter season.
- Better Deals: Hotels and resorts frequently offer attractive discounts during the monsoon, allowing travelers to enjoy luxury accommodations at lower prices.
- Gastronomic Delights: Food lovers can indulge in seasonal Rajasthani delicacies—hot pakoras, masala chai, dal baati churma, and spicy mirchi vadas—while watching the rain from a lakeside café.

Top 6 Best Places to Visit in Rajasthan During Monsoon by Car
1. Udaipur: The City of Lakes in Monsoon Glory
Udaipur easily tops the list of Rajasthan's most beautiful monsoon destinations. Once the rains arrive, the shimmering waters of Lake Pichola, Fateh Sagar Lake, and Badi Lake reflect the surrounding Aravalli Hills, creating postcard-perfect scenery.
The journey to Udaipur itself is incredibly rewarding. Travelers coming from Jodhpur pass through changing landscapes where dry plains gradually give way to rocky hills and lush vegetation.

2. Mount Abu: Driving to Rajasthan's Only Hill Station
If you dream of winding mountain roads, cool breezes, mist-covered valleys, and refreshing weather, Mount Abu should be at the top of your monsoon itinerary. Waterfalls become active, forests turn vibrant green, and clouds drift across the hills, creating a refreshing escape from the desert.
The drive from Jodhpur to Mount Abu perfectly transitions from arid plains to lush mountain slopes. Once you arrive, attractions like Nakki Lake, Sunset Point, and the Dilwara Temples offer a perfect mix of natural beauty and history.
3. Kumbhalgarh: Scenic Ghats and Misty Fort Views
If you are searching for a destination where history meets nature, Kumbhalgarh deserves a top spot. Located in the Aravalli Hills, the winding roads leading to the fort are surrounded by lush greenery and mist-covered valleys.
The highlight is the majestic Kumbhalgarh Fort—famous for having one of the longest continuous walls in the world. During the monsoon, clouds often drift across the fort walls, creating a magical atmosphere. 4. Bundi: The Hidden Monsoon Gem of Rajasthan
While cities like Jaipur and Udaipur attract thousands of visitors, Bundi remains one of Rajasthan's best-kept secrets. During the monsoon, this charming heritage town becomes even more beautiful as rain revives its lakes, gardens, and surrounding hills.
The centerpiece of Bundi is the magnificent Taragarh Fort, perched high above the town. Unlike more commercial tourist destinations, Bundi offers visitors the opportunity to explore narrow streets, colorful markets, and centuries-old stepwells (like Rani Ji Ki Baori) without large crowds.
5. Pushkar: Serene Vibes and Green Landscapes
Known worldwide for its spiritual atmosphere, Pushkar becomes one of Rajasthan's most peaceful destinations during the monsoon. Rainfall adds fresh greenery to the surrounding Aravalli Hills, making the drive surprisingly scenic.

6. Banswara: The Hidden "City of a Hundred Islands"
Often completely overlooked by mainstream tourists, Banswara is Rajasthan's best-kept monsoon secret. Located in the deep south of the state near the Gujarat border, Banswara looks less like a desert and more like the Western Ghats during the rainy season. It earned its nickname, the "City of a Hundred Islands," due to the numerous small islands dotting the Mahi River.The massive Mahi Dam becomes a spectacular sight when its gates are opened during heavy rains. The drive to Banswara takes you through incredibly green, rolling landscapes. Don't miss the Kagdi Pick-Up Weir, Anand Sagar Lake, and the ancient Tripura Sundari Temple. Most Scenic Monsoon Road Trip Routes in Rajasthan
Route 1: Jaipur to Udaipur (via Ajmer & Kumbhalgarh)
Widely considered one of the most scenic drives in Rajasthan during the monsoon. You pass through Ajmer and Pushkar before entering the greener landscapes surrounding Rajsamand.
- Distance: 470 km
- Drive Time: 9–10 Hours
Highlights: Pushkar Lake, Kumbhalgarh Fort, Ranakpur Jain Temple
Route 2: Jodhpur to Mount Abu (The Desert to Hill Station Drive)
This route perfectly showcases Rajasthan's changing landscapes. You begin in the blue city of Jodhpur before gradually entering the greener Aravalli Hills. As elevation increases, temperatures drop and panoramic viewpoints appear.
- Distance: 265 km
- Drive Time: 5–6 Hours
- Highlights: Pali, Sumerpur, Abu Road.

Essential Driving Tips for Your Rajasthan Monsoon Road Trip
A memorable road trip starts long before you turn the key in the ignition. If you decide to drive yourself, ensure your vehicle is prepared for the rain.
Navigating Waterlogged Highways Safely
Reduce Speed
Drive slower on wet roads to maintain better control and reduce skidding risks.
Keep Safe Distance
Maintain extra space between your vehicle and the one ahead for safer stopping.
Avoid Sudden Braking
Brake gently and gradually to prevent loss of traction on slippery roads.
Check Water Depth
Never drive through flooded areas unless you are certain about the water level.

Pre-Trip Car Maintenance Check
Essential checks before starting your monsoon road trip.
Tires
Ensure better grip on wet and slippery roads for safer driving.
Brakes
Crucial for shorter stopping distances and improved control in rain.
Wipers
Prevent blurred vision and maintain visibility during heavy downpours.
Lights & Fog Lamps
Essential for safe driving through mountain fog and low-visibility conditions.
